VPS搭建KMS(密钥管理服务)的详细指南

2025-05-30 服务器新闻 阅读 14
󦘖

卡尔云官网

www.kaeryun.com

复制打开官网

在现代网络安全中,密钥管理服务(KMS)是确保系统安全性和可用性的关键工具,VPS(虚拟专用服务器)因其高安全性和稳定性,成为部署KMS的理想选择,本文将详细介绍如何通过VPS搭建KMS,帮助您高效管理加密密钥。

VPS搭建KMS(密钥管理服务)的详细指南

选择可靠的KMS服务提供商

  1. AWS KMS

    • 亚马逊Key Management Service(AWS KMS)是全球领先的云服务提供商,提供安全的密钥存储和管理功能。
    • 支持生成和存储加密密钥,以及执行密钥操作。
  2. Google Cloud KMS

    • Google Key Management Service(Google Cloud KMS)提供类似的密钥管理功能,支持多种加密标准。
    • 适合需要与Google Cloud平台集成的用户。
  3. Azure Key Vault

    • Microsoft Key Vault 是微软提供的密钥存储服务,集成于Azure虚拟机和容器服务中。
    • 提供高安全性和可扩展性,适合企业级应用。

配置VPS的密钥存储

  1. 创建密钥文件

    • 在VPS的root目录下创建密钥文件,
      echo -n "testkey" > /root/.kms/testkey
    • 这里生成了一个测试密钥文件,实际应用中建议使用更长的密钥长度。
  2. 设置环境变量

    • 设置export_keyfile环境变量,指定密钥文件路径:
      export export_keyfile=/root/.kms/testkey
    • 设置KMS_KEY_ID环境变量,指定密钥服务的名称:
      export KMS_KEY_ID=testkey

配置密钥旋转策略

  1. 理解密钥旋转的重要性

    密钥旋转可以防止单个密钥过期带来的风险,确保密钥始终有效。

  2. 配置自动密钥旋转

    • 在KMS控制台中,配置自动密钥旋转策略:
      • 选择自动旋转策略,如每小时一次。
      • 设置密钥失效后的行为,如自动重生成密钥。
  3. 手动密钥旋转

    在密钥失效时,通过KMS控制台手动生成新的密钥,并更新VPS的密钥文件。

应用密钥管理

  1. 获取密钥

    • 使用KMS API获取加密签名密钥和验证密钥:
      echo -n "testdata" | curl -X GET https://<kms-domain>/v1/kms密钥获取
  2. 应用密钥

    将签名密钥应用到您的应用中,确保数据加密和解密使用正确的密钥。

测试配置

  1. 验证密钥

    使用验证密钥对密钥进行签名,确保密钥的有效性。

  2. 测试加密解密

    对敏感数据进行加密和解密操作,验证配置是否正确。

最佳实践

  1. 定期检查密钥状态

    定期检查密钥的有效性和状态,确保密钥始终处于有效状态。

  2. 实施多因素认证

    通过多因素认证机制,防止未授权访问密钥。

  3. 记录操作日志

    记录密钥生成、更新和失效的日志,便于排查问题。

通过以上步骤,您可以顺利搭建和配置VPS的KMS,确保密钥的安全性和管理效率,KMS的强大功能为您的系统提供了坚实的安全保障,建议根据实际需求选择合适的KMS服务,并结合VPS的特性,制定个性化的密钥管理策略。

󦘖

卡尔云官网

www.kaeryun.com

复制打开官网

相关推荐

  • 服务器三个功能键是什么

    {卡尔云官网 www.kaeryun.com}在服务器上,功能键是维护和管理服务器的重要工具,以下是服务器上的三个功能键及其作用: 电源键(Power Key) 电源键是服务器上用于控制电源的按钮,通常位于服务器的侧面或顶部,按下此键可以切换服务器的电源状态,将...

    0服务器新闻2025-10-13
  • 嗯,用户问的是晚上的服务器是什么意思。首先,我得理解晚上这个词在这里的含义。可能用户是指深夜或者晚上时段的服务器运行情况。服务器在晚上通常比较安静,资源使用低,成本也低,适合进行一些高负载任务

    {卡尔云官网 www.kaeryun.com}我需要解释服务器的运行状态,服务器在晚上通常处于低负载,资源使用率低,这样可以节省电力和冷却成本,这可能对用户来说很重要,尤其是他们可能有运营服务器的需求,想了解如何优化成本。 我应该提到服务器的负载情况,晚上服务器可...

    0服务器新闻2025-10-13
  • 查看主机所在的服务器

    {卡尔云官网 www.kaeryun.com}在Linux系统中,有时候我们需要知道自己的主机(包括服务器)属于哪个服务器,这可以通过一些简单的命令来实现,下面我将详细讲解如何查看主机所在的服务器。 什么是ps命令 ps 是一个强大的命令行工具,用于显示进程信息...

    0服务器新闻2025-10-13
  • 剑灵福建选什么服务器?深度解析游戏服务器选择指南

    {卡尔云官网 www.kaeryun.com}在游戏开发和运营中,服务器的选择往往是一个复杂而关键的决策,对于剑灵游戏来说,选择合适的服务器不仅可以提升游戏性能,还能优化用户体验,甚至影响玩家的留存率,而福建作为一个人口密集、经济发达的地区,选择合适的服务器更是需要深思...

    1服务器新闻2025-10-13
  • 佳能WFT服务器设置是什么意思?

    {卡尔云官网 www.kaeryun.com}在IT领域,WFT通常指“Web Flow Technology”,即网络流技术,它是一种用于优化企业级服务器性能的技术,尤其适用于需要高并发访问和复杂应用的场景,佳能作为一家专注于技术和服务的企业,可能会在他们的服务器设置...

    1服务器新闻2025-10-13
  • DNS服务器不可用是什么意思?如何排查和解决?

    {卡尔云官网 www.kaeryun.com}嗯,用户问的是“dns是什么服务器可能不可用”,我得明确DNS是什么,然后解释服务器不可用的情况,以及如何检测和解决这个问题。 DNS是域名系统,把域名翻译成IP地址,google.com对应某个IP,用户输入goog...

    1服务器新闻2025-10-13
  • 计算机服务器怎么维修?

    {卡尔云官网 www.kaeryun.com}在现代社会中,服务器已经成为企业运营的核心基础设施,一旦出现问题,可能会影响整个业务的运行,学会如何正确维修和维护服务器,对于企业来说至关重要,本文将从基础到深入,全面介绍如何维修一台计算机服务器。 服务器维修的必要性...

    1服务器新闻2025-10-13
  • 如何获取数据库的IP地址?

    {卡尔云官网 www.kaeryun.com}在日常的工作和学习中,我们经常需要了解数据库的IP地址,以便进行调试、监控或者进行其他操作,如何快速获取数据库的IP地址呢?下面,我将详细介绍几种方法,并结合实际例子,帮助你轻松掌握。 直接查看数据库配置文件 这...

    1服务器新闻2025-10-13
  • 服务器配置低,背后的原因与优化方法

    {卡尔云官网 www.kaeryun.com}在现代 IT 时代,服务器配置低的现象屡见不鲜,企业为了降低成本,往往会选择配置较低的服务器来运行业务,这种做法背后隐藏着一些深层次的原因,而这些原因往往被技术人员和管理者忽视,本文将从多个角度分析服务器配置低的现象,并探讨...

    1服务器新闻2025-10-13
  • IE设置代理服务器是什么意思?实用技巧全解析

    {卡尔云官网 www.kaeryun.com}在日常使用Windows系统时, IE浏览器作为一个经典但功能强大的工具,常常被用户用来浏览网页,你是否知道,在IE中设置代理服务器是什么意思?这个功能到底有什么用处?我们就来详细解读一下。 什么是代理服务器? 我们...

    1服务器新闻2025-10-13

微信号复制成功

打开微信,点击右上角"+"号,添加朋友,粘贴微信号,搜索即可!